ProgRockCruiser Posted January 11, 2019 #7 Share Posted January 11, 2019 (edited) Cost of the tour varies: if it is 3 or 4 hours, it is about $95 per person. If it is a shorter version around 2.5 hrs, then it is "only" about $60. The cost is well worth it if you are an inquisitive type. We did the Behind the Fun tour on Sunshine in December (about 4 hrs, $95 each IIRC), and got to see the engine control room, bridge, galley, crew dining, bar, and rest areas and other crew-related areas (but not a cabin), show stage, ships bell, "I-95" where they do all the logistics, and probably more. In most of those areas you get to interact with the crew: head chef, captain, chief engineer, stage manager, lighting/effects director, and so on. You get some snacks/drinks here and there, and get a swag bag with ball-cap and other accoutrements. Again, well worth it, to us. YMMV. EDIT: oh yeah, and they actually did two tours of 16 people each on Sunshine. Guess there was a good amount of demand for it, and/or crew were more available than usual.
